1. Location Matters: The Northeast Corner and Beyond
According to Vastu, the northeast corner of your home is the ideal spot for a Pooja ghar. This orientation, referred to as Ishan Kon, is thought to draw in positive energy and elevate spiritual vibrations. It's as if the universe is indicating, "This is where the enchantment takes place."
But what if the layout of your home doesn't permit a northeast Pooja ghar? Don’t worry! The eastern or northern directions serve as great options. The important thing is to refrain from setting up the Pooja ghar in the bedroom, kitchen, or bathroom, since these areas hold energies that might clash with the holiness of your spiritual space.

2. Pooja Room Colour as Per Vastu
Colors are the overlooked champions of interior design. They possess the ability to affect our emotions, ideas, and even our spiritual journeys. Selecting the appropriate colour scheme for your Pooja ghar is essential.
Vastu suggests calming colors such as white, soft yellow, or pastel tones. White represents purity and tranquility, whereas light yellow stirs feelings of positivity and awareness. These hues establish a tranquil atmosphere, enabling you to concentrate on your prayers without interruptions.
Steer clear of dark or excessively bright colors such as red or black, since they can disturb the calming ambiance of the area. Consider your Pooja ghar as a canvas—decorate it with shades that evoke tranquility and devotion.
3. Mandir Design for Home: Harmonize Beauty and Practicality

The aesthetic component of mandir designs for home focuses on its architecture, reflecting your feelings and aligning with your style choices. The key aspect is to attain both beauty and practicality, regardless of whether you prefer modern touch or chic traditional wooden Mandir designs.
For smaller homes, wall-mounted Mandirs are a brilliant solution. They save space while adding a touch of elegance to your walls. If you have more room to play with, consider ornate wooden Mandirs with intricate carvings. These designs exude timeless beauty and create a focal point in your Pooja ghar. Pro tip: Ensure the mandir is proportionate to the size of the room. A massive mandir in a tiny space can feel overwhelming, while a small mandir in a large room may look out of place.
4. Lighting: The Divine Glow
Lighting can transform your Pooja Ghar into a celestial haven. Use soft, warm lights to create a serene atmosphere. Add Diyas or LED candles for a traditional touch. Avoid harsh lighting that may feel jarring in this sacred space.
5. Storage Solutions: Keep It Clutter-Free
A clutter-free Pooja Ghar is essential for maintaining positive energy. Utilize intelligent storage options such as cabinets or drawers to organize Pooja supplies in an orderly manner. This not only improves the appearance but also guarantees practicality.
6. Include Natural Components
Incorporate nature into your Pooja Ghar using fresh blooms, tulsi plants, or a miniature water fountain. These components not only cleanse the air but also introduce a sense of calm to the environment.
7. Personal Touches: Make It Yours
Your Pooja ghar should reflect your personal connection with the divine. Add family heirlooms, framed scriptures, or hand-painted motifs to infuse the space with your unique essence.
For instance, you could display a framed photo of your family deity or a handwritten prayer that holds special meaning for you. These personal touches make the space truly yours, creating a deeper sense of connection and belonging.
